November/December 2014 Contest

The Beyond Boobs organization creates a beautiful calendar every year, A Calendar to Live By. This year's theme is "Shade of Gray" and proves to be the calendar you want on your desk. This useful and inspiring wall calendar doubles as a health guid and is filled with information every woman needs to know to turn her breast and overall health into a top priority. Beyond Boobs has donated 10 calendars to Pink-Link!

  • “Doctors are only one part of the healing equation when you’re sick. Pink-Link gives breast cancer patients an easy way to meet the exact people they most want to talk to, women who have first-hand experience navigating their particular diagnosis, treatment and recovery issues.  It helps them make more informed decisions, brings them comfort, & can even speed their healing.” ~ Dr. Scott Sale, MD

  • “Pink-Link's matching program allows for individualized connection and support and are a welcome and much needed service to women and families who are dealing with a diagnosis of breast cancer. Certainly a service I will recommend to those searching for support!” ~ Amy Grillo, Education & Conference Coordinator, Living Beyond Breast Cancer
